Y132 KNB is a 2001 Daihatsu Cuore in Blue with a 989c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 25 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 2001 Daihatsu Cuore models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.2% with a typical mileage of 40,338 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Daihatsu Cuore f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 3,271 recorded failures. If you're considering buying Y132 KNB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Daihatsu Cuore typ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 25 years old, this Daihatsu Cuore is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
